Network Architect: Edge computing security requires skilled professionals capable of designing secure and efficient networks for smart cities. These experts focus on the seamless integration of IoT devices, 5G networks, and other emerging technologies. Security Analyst: With the increasing cybersecurity threats faced by smart cities, Security Analysts play a crucial role in identifying, assessing, and mitigating these risks. They are responsible for monitoring and analyzing network traffic, recognizing vulnerabilities, and proposing solutions. Security Engineer: Security Engineers focus on developing and implementing security measures to protect smart cities' infrastructure from cyber threats. They design, build, and maintain secure edge computing systems, ensuring data privacy and regulatory compliance. System Administrator: As the backbone of smart cities' edge computing infrastructure, System Administrators maintain and support the hardware and software systems required for seamless connectivity and optimal performance. DevOps Engineer: DevOps Engineers bridge the gap between software development and IT operations. They automate processes, manage Continuous Integration and Continuous Deployment (CI/CD) pipelines, and monitor system performance, ensuring stable and secure edge computing environments.
